Let's delve into what "blockchain skills" actually means in the context of income generation. It's a broad spectrum, encompassing everything from the highly technical to the strategically business-oriented. At the cutting edge are the developers. These are the architects and builders of the blockchain world. Blockchain developers are responsible for creating smart contracts – self-executing contracts with the terms of the agreement directly written into code. They design and develop decentralized applications (dApps), which are applications that run on a blockchain network rather than a single server. They also work on protocol development, enhancing the core functionalities of existing blockchains or creating new ones. The demand for skilled blockchain developers is astronomical, often commanding salaries that far surpass those in traditional software development roles. This is due to the intricate nature of the technology, the scarcity of talent, and the immense value these developers create by building the infrastructure for the decentralized future.
Then there are the smart contract auditors. In a world where code executes financial transactions autonomously, security is paramount. Auditors are tasked with meticulously reviewing smart contract code to identify vulnerabilities, bugs, and potential exploits before they can be leveraged for malicious purposes. Their work is crucial for maintaining the integrity and trust of blockchain applications, making them indispensable and highly compensated professionals. A single audit can prevent millions of dollars in potential losses, a fact that is reflected in their earning potential.
Beyond the code, there's a significant need for blockchain architects. These individuals bridge the gap between business needs and technical implementation. They design the overall architecture of blockchain solutions, considering factors like scalability, security, interoperability, and consensus mechanisms. They understand the various blockchain platforms and choose the most suitable ones for specific use cases, ensuring that the deployed solution is robust, efficient, and meets the objectives of the organization. Their strategic thinking and deep technical knowledge make them invaluable assets.

For aspiring blockchain professionals, the first step is often education and training. Fortunately, the barriers to entry are lower than ever. Numerous online courses, bootcamps, and university programs now offer specialized training in blockchain development, smart contract programming, and blockchain architecture. Platforms like Coursera, Udemy, and edX provide a wealth of introductory and advanced courses. Specialized blockchain academies and bootcamps offer intensive, hands-on training designed to get individuals job-ready in a shorter period. The key is to choose reputable programs that focus on practical application and industry-relevant skills. Learning Solidity, the primary programming language for Ethereum smart contracts, is a common starting point for many aspiring developers. Similarly, understanding different blockchain platforms like Ethereum, Binance Smart Chain, Solana, and Polygon, along with their unique features and use cases, is crucial.
Beyond formal education, hands-on experience is invaluable. This can be gained through personal projects, contributing to open-source blockchain initiatives, or participating in hackathons. Building a portfolio of demonstrable projects is often more persuasive to potential employers than a list of completed courses. For instance, developing a simple dApp, creating a set of smart contracts for a specific purpose, or even contributing to a well-known open-source blockchain project can showcase your abilities effectively. This practical application solidifies theoretical knowledge and demonstrates problem-solving capabilities.
